Women & Language Journal: Media/Digital Media Reviews
Women & Language publishes brief (750 words) reviews of current
media and digital resources relevant to the study and teaching of
communication, language, gender, and social justice in particular.
Appropriate subjects might include:
academic and research websites, academic and research blogs and
vlogs, digital performance scholarship, educational or documentary
films or audio programs, multimedia productions, research software,
scholarly databases, video gaming/computer gaming, as well as
movies, TV shows, advertisements, etc.
Our aim is to both alert W&L readers to the existence and value of
these resources and to provide commentary on digital developments
and directions that might enhance academic practices and
understandings in the study and teaching of communication, language,
and gender.
Length: Reviews should be approximately 750 words.
Style: Each review should be headed by complete bibliographic
information following APA Guidelines.
Submissions: An electronic file of the review should be sent to
Media Reviews Editor Allyson Jule at allyson.jule at twu.ca.
Extended deadline for next issue: October 31st , 2011
